Output c5277946eb1aed41de8a408be090b7ffd81b5eaaaa8cf2ef26153984f244553b:1

value
35850323221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81f58d0d9902863b8c90a22b649e5181b8243984 OP_EQUAL
address
3DYBFUJyfC8B1dBnKSmd43gJBbJWne8x8w
transaction
c5277946eb1aed41de8a408be090b7ffd81b5eaaaa8cf2ef26153984f244553b
spent
true